Financial Literacy Training for Women in Cyprus
As part of the Calculative Cyprus Financial Literacy Project, a training program on “Budgeting and Money Management” was organized for women in partnership with the Businesswomen Association and Mesarya Municipality.
The first session of the training program took place on Friday, January 19, at 16.00 at Akdoğan Youth Center. The aim of the program was to raise awareness about financial literacy and educate participants on financial concepts, goals, budgeting, saving, spending, and investing.
During the interactive training, participants learned about creating a budget, analyzing and controlling expenses, and were provided with tips on how to manage their money effectively.
The “Cyprus Financial Literacy Project” is sponsored by the Northern Cyprus Banks Association and conducted by KMC Consultancy. The project aims to promote financial literacy in society and develop the capacity of the target audience to understand financial concepts, budgeting, money management, and financial products and services.
The initiative seeks to empower women in understanding and managing their finances and contribute to their financial independence and well-being.
